What Are Weather Seals?
Weather condition seals are products applied around doors, windows, and other openings in structures to prevent air and water infiltration. They create a barrier that helps keep temperature level control and protects the interior from the components, eventually leading to energy cost savings. Weather condition seals are necessary for both domestic and business structures, improving energy effectiveness and indoor air quality.

There are various types of weather seals, each developed for particular applications and materials. The following list lays out the most typical types:
Compression Seals: Made from materials such as rubber or foam, these seals are designed to compress when a door or window closes, creating a tight seal.
Felt Seals: Traditionally made from wool or synthetic fibers, felt seals are typically utilized in older homes due to their cost-effectiveness.
Vinyl Seals: These durable, flexible seals are commonly used in doors and windows to provide outstanding air and wetness resistance.
Magnetic Seals: Utilized generally in fridges and some windows, magnetic seals produce a protected bond that avoids air leak.
Limit Seals: Placed at the bottom of doors, these seals prevent drafts and water from entering a building.

Installation of Weather Seals
Setting up weather seals can be a DIY project or a task for an expert, depending on the intricacy and type of seal. Here are some steps to assist appropriate setup:
Step-by-Step Weather Seal Installation
Examine the Area: Inspect doors, windows, and other prospective locations for drafts and water infiltration.
Select the Right Seal Repair: Based on the specific needs of each opening, pick the appropriate weather seal type.
Clean the Surface: Ensure the location where the weather condition seal will be installed is tidy and dry. Get rid of any old seals and debris.
Procedure and Cut: Measure the measurements of the area where the seal will go. Cut the weather condition seal material to the required length.
Apply the Seal: For adhesive-backed seals, remove the protective support and firmly press the seal into location. Ensure it is lined up correctly.
Test the Seal: Close the Window Draft Seals or Door Bottom Seals to check the effectiveness of the seal. Try to find any spaces where air might escape.
Change as Necessary: If necessary, change or cut the seals to make sure a snug fit.

A: Signs that you require to change your weather condition seals consist of drafts, increased energy bills, visible spaces around doors and windows, and water discolorations or indications of wetness inside your home.
Q2: Can I set up weather seals myself?
A: Yes, many weather condition sealing products are created for easy DIY setup. Nevertheless, for intricate installations or if you're unsure, it might be best to speak with a professional.
Q3: How frequently should I check my weather seals?
A: It's advisable to examine your weather seals a minimum of as soon as a year, particularly before the heating or cooling season begins.
Q4: Are weather seals eco-friendly?
A: Many modern-day weather seals are made from materials that are recyclable or environmentally friendly, and they add to energy savings, which is advantageous for the environment.
